Job Description:
The Test Lead will be responsible for defining and driving the testing strategy for cybersecurity projects, focusing on IoT and network security. This role involves developing detailed test plans, executing complex security assessments, and leading the technical execution of vulnerability assessments and penetration testing. The ideal candidate will have strong leadership skills to collaborate with the testing team while possessing deep technical expertise in ethical hacking, red teaming, and network protocols.
Key Responsibilities:
- Collaborate with the Testing team: Work closely with team members to streamline testing workflows, resolve technical blockers, and ensure project milestones are met.
- Develop and maintain comprehensive Test Plans, Test Methods, and test design specifications to ensure rigorous security assessment.
- Review and approve test cases and test suites to ensure they meet quality standards and regulatory requirements.
- Conduct advanced Network Penetration Testing and Web Application Penetration Testing to identify security flaws.
- Execute Red Teaming operations and ethical hacking exercises to simulate real-world attack scenarios.
- Perform binary exploitation and reverse engineering tasks using tools such as Binwalk and Ghidra.
- Utilize industry-standard security tools including Kali Linux, Burp Suite, and Wireshark for deep-dive analysis and packet inspection.
- Stay current with the latest cybersecurity threats, vulnerabilities, regulations, and industry best practices.
- Participate in the development and enhancement of testing tools and techniques.
Requirements:
- Education: B.Tech / B.E in ECE, Computer Science, Telecommunications (or related field), or MCA, MSc (Computer Science), MSc (IT), or MSc (Cybersecurity).
- Experience: Minimum 3 years of experience in cybersecurity testing or a related technical field.
- Networking Knowledge: In-depth knowledge of OSI Layers, network fundamentals, and wireless protocols.
- Technical Proficiency: Strong hands-on experience with Kali Linux, Burp Suite, Wireshark, Binwalk, and Ghidra.
Core Skills:
- Proven ability in Ethical Hacking, Binary Exploitation, Network Penetration Testing, and Web Application Penetration Testing.
- In-depth knowledge of cybersecurity principles, vulnerabilities, and attack vectors.
-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to work effectively under pressure.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Certifications: Certifications such as CEH (Certified Ethical Hacking), eJPT, CCNA (CiscoCertified Network Associate), CCNP (Security), OSCP (Offensive Security Certified Professional) or equivalent are highly desirable.
- Certifications in the area of Telecom/Cyber security Testing are required.
- Experience with hardware communication protocols such as UART, I2C, and JTAG.
- Experience with hardware hacking and reverse engineering.
- Understanding of secure coding practices and threat modelling
